An truly deadly interface

The Therac-25 was a radiation therapy machine that had several bugs that caused overdoses of radiation and killed several people. The article isn't as good as I was hoping, but other than the software bugs here's the jist of the interface problems:

There was no way to tell from the outside if it was working properly, nor could the software tell if the hardware was working.

There was what's called a race situation, where, if you use the interface faster than the machine can handle you cause an overdose. This wasn't a problem until nurses were experienced and had the controls memorized.

They reused software from an older machine that had hardware checks, but this one needed the check to be done with software.

And they didn't listen to the complaints. This machine killed at least 5 people.

There are several examples of this in medical equipment. In March a baby was killed because the doctor hit the button that was "less awful looking".
